A low resistivity is a clear indication of a material which readily allows electric current. Resistivity varies with. Resistivity ρ unlike resistance is an intrinsic property of a material. Resistivity is a fundamental property of a material and it demonstrates how strongly the material resists or conducts electric current.

Electrical resistivity represented by the greek letter ρ rho is a measure of how strongly a material opposes the flow of electric current.
